Choosing the right steel fabrication shop is crucial. Evaluating their capabilities and certifications helps ensure the quality of your project. According to recent industry reports, around 70% of fabrication issues stem from poor shop selection. This highlights the need for thorough research.
Start by examining certifications like ISO 9001. This standard indicates that a shop meets international quality management principles. Also, look for specialized certifications in welding or structural fabrication. These can significantly affect the strength and durability of the final product. Not all shops hold the same standards. Some may lack updated certifications, which raises concerns over their work.
Experience matters too. A shop with over ten years in the industry usually has encountered multiple challenges. Their ability to handle unforeseen issues is essential. Conversely, newer shops might seem cost-effective but may not handle complexity well. Investigate past projects to assess their portfolio. A varied range of completed tasks reflects a shop's versatility. Ultimately, scrutinizing these aspects can prevent costly mistakes and delays in your project.
When budgeting for steel fabrication projects, understanding cost structures is essential. Material costs typically account for 50% to 70% of the total budget. Prices for steel vary frequently. In 2021, the cost of hot-rolled steel was reported to be around $700 per ton, but this can fluctuate significantly based on demand and supply chain issues. Additionally, labor costs can also impact the budget. Skilled labor rates vary from region to region, often ranging from $20 to $35 per hour.
It's crucial to assess overhead expenses too. A 2020 report noted that overhead could represent up to 25% of total costs. This includes everything from facility maintenance to utility expenses. Many shops have limited transparency on these costs, which can lead to unexpected charges later on. Analyzing past projects can provide insight, but often, companies ignore these details. Falling short in research may lead to overspending.
To create an effective budget, detailing every potential expense is necessary. Tracking costs continuously can also help in making informed decisions. Regular check-ins on spend vs. budget can reveal inefficient spending patterns. In the competitive steel industry, failing to track these expenses may lead to projects going over budget. Understanding these elements is key in selecting the right fabrication shop.
When selecting a steel fabrication shop, quality assurance practices are crucial. A report from the American Institute of Steel Construction highlights that 65% of project delays stem from quality control issues. This statistic emphasizes the need for robust quality assurance processes. Fabricators should perform regular inspections and tests to ensure that materials meet required standards. Consistent monitoring can prevent costly rework.
Furthermore, experienced fabricators often revolutionize their processes with advanced technologies. Many shops utilize automated systems for cutting and assembling steel. According to a recent survey, 75% of top-performing fabrication shops implement these technologies. This includes digital tracking of production stages. These practices enhance accountability and precision in the fabrication process.
Yet, not every fabricator invests in quality assurance. Some may overlook the importance of certifications and proper training. This can lead to inconsistencies and safety hazards. A well-crafted quality assurance plan helps detect issues early. However, it requires commitment from management and staff alike. Investing in quality assurance may seem costly, but it pays off in the long run.
